Caitlin F. Canfield Kimberly J. Saudino Patricia A. Ganea 《Infant and child development》2015,24(4):435-451
By 3 years of age, children generally have a firm understanding of others' reliability, but there is considerable variation among individual children. Little attention has been paid to factors that influence such individual differences. This study addressed this by assessing the relation between reliability understanding and temperament in children approaching their third birthday. We measured children's ability to judge a speaker's trustworthiness and to selectively learn new information from a reliable informant. Observer ratings provided assessments of children's activity, task orientation, and affect/extraversion. Significant associations between selective trust and the temperament dimension of affect/extraversion were found, along with associations between selective trust and gender and language ability. This indicates that the ability to ascertain whether a speaker is a reliable person from whom to learn is related to several individual child characteristics. Trisha M. Kivisalu Jennifer H. Lewey Merle L. Canfield 《Journal of personality assessment》2016,98(4):382-390
The Rorschach Performance Assessment System (R–PAS) aims to provide an evidence-based approach to administration, coding, and interpretation of the Rorschach Inkblot Method (RIM). R–PAS analyzes individualized communications given by respondents to each card to code a wide pool of possible variables. Due to the large number of possible codes that can be assigned to these responses, it is important to consider the concordance rates among different assessors. This study investigated interrater reliability for R–PAS protocols. Data were analyzed from a nonpatient convenience sample of 50 participants who were recruited through networking, local marketing, and advertising efforts from January 2013 through October 2014. Blind recoding was used and discrepancies between the initial and blind coders' ratings were analyzed for each variable with SPSS yielding percent agreement and intraclass correlation values. Data for Location, Space, Contents, Synthesis, Vague, Pairs, Form Quality, Populars, Determinants, and Cognitive and Thematic codes are presented. Rates of agreement for 1,168 responses were higher for more simplistic coding (e.g., Location), whereas agreement was lower for more complex codes (e.g., Cognitive and Thematic codes). Overall, concordance rates achieved good to excellent agreement. Results suggest R–PAS is an effective method with high interrater reliability supporting its empirical basis. 相似文献

This study investigated the effectiveness of a behavioral treatment package for sleep problems in children diagnosed with Autism Spectrum Disorders. Treatment consisted of four behaviorally based components: circadian rhythm management, positive bedtime routines, white noise, and graduated extinction. A multiple-baseline design across three participants was used. Families completed a baseline of various lengths followed by 1 month of intervention. Results indicated the treatment package was effective in decreasing sleep onset latency and the frequency of night awakenings. A week of follow-up data showed continued improvement. Parents reported their children slept better and satisfaction with the four intervention components. 相似文献

In this study, soldiers' adaptation with the situational demands on combat deployment is explored. Certain changes on the level of two needs-based personality characteristics, Sensation Seeking (SS) and Need for Structure (NS) take place across deployment: soldiers who are lower in SS were more inclined to seek for sensations after deployment, and soldiers at the extremes of the NS dimension, modified their behavioral tendencies after deployment towards a moderate level. According to our findings, these changes suggest at least temporal characteristic adaptations with certain environmental demands. We discuss the implications of these findings for research and practice. 相似文献

Results from the present event-related potentials (ERP) study show that tones on Swedish word stems can rapidly pre-activate upcoming suffixes, even when the word stem does not carry any lexical meaning. Results also show that listeners are able to rapidly restore suffixes which are replaced with a cough. Accuracy in restoring suffixes correlated positively with the amplitude of an anterior negative ERP elicited by stem tones. This effect is proposed to reflect suffix pre-activation. Suffixes that were cued by an incorrect tone elicited a left-anterior negativity and a P600, suggesting that the correct processing of the suffix is crucially tied to the activation of the preceding validly associated tone. 相似文献

Philip A. Allen Albert F. Smith Mei-Ching Lien Kevin P. Kaut Angie Canfield 《Attention, perception & psychophysics》2009,71(2):281-296
Four experiments are reported that test a multistream model of visual word recognition, which associates letter-level and word-level processing channels with three known visual processing streams isolated in macaque monkeys: the magno-dominated (MD) stream, the interblob-dominated (ID) stream, and the blob-dominated (BD) stream (Van Essen & Anderson, 1995). We show that mixing the color of adjacent letters of words does not result in facilitation of response times or error rates when the spatial-frequency pattern of a whole word is familiar. However, facilitation does occur when the spatial-frequency pattern of a whole word is not familiar. This pattern of results is not due to different luminance levels across the different-colored stimuli and the background because isoluminant displays were used. Also, the mixed-case, mixed-hue facilitation occurred when different display distances were used (Experiments 2 and 3), so this suggests that image normalization can adjust independently of object size differences. Finally, we show that this effect persists in both spaced and unspaced conditions (Experiment 4)—suggesting that inappropriate letter grouping by hue cannot account for these results. These data support a model of visual word recognition in which lower spatial frequencies are processed first in the more rapid MD stream. The slower ID and BD streams may process some lower spatial frequency information in addition to processing higher spatial frequency information, but these channels tend to lose the processing race to recognition unless the letter string is unfamiliar to the MD stream—as with mixed-case presentation. 相似文献
